Exploring Test Features and Their Practical Value

Key test_features include detailed question sets that evaluate extraversion versus introversion, sensing versus intuition, thinking versus feeling, and judging versus perceiving. These elements provide a comprehensive view without requiring specialized equipment. Users appreciate the straightforward format, which allows completion in a reasonable timeframe while yielding insightful reports.

Real-World Examples of Application

Consider a marketing team where members use personality insights to assign roles effectively—one individual thrives in brainstorming sessions due to intuitive preferences, while another excels in data analysis through sensing tendencies. In educational environments, students apply similar understandings to select study methods that align with their profiles, leading to improved engagement and outcomes. Such examples illustrate how these assessments foster environments of mutual respect and optimized performance.
